Buying Guide for the Best Mica Powder

Mica powder is a versatile product used in various applications such as cosmetics, arts and crafts, and industrial purposes. When choosing mica powder, it's important to consider several key specifications to ensure you get the right product for your needs. Understanding these specifications will help you make an informed decision and achieve the best results in your projects.
Particle SizeParticle size refers to the fineness or coarseness of the mica powder. This is important because it affects the texture and appearance of the final product. Fine particles (10-60 microns) are ideal for cosmetics and detailed art projects as they provide a smooth, silky finish. Medium particles (60-150 microns) are suitable for general crafts and give a more pronounced shimmer. Coarse particles (150 microns and above) are best for industrial applications or projects where a bold, glittery effect is desired. Choose the particle size based on the level of detail and finish you want to achieve.
ColorMica powder comes in a wide range of colors, from natural earth tones to vibrant hues. The color is important because it determines the visual impact of your project. For cosmetics, you might prefer subtle, natural shades that complement skin tones. For arts and crafts, you can choose from a variety of colors to match your creative vision. When selecting a color, consider the end use and the effect you want to create. Mixing different colors can also yield unique results, so think about how you can combine them to enhance your project.
PurityPurity refers to the absence of impurities or contaminants in the mica powder. High-purity mica powder is essential for applications like cosmetics, where safety and skin compatibility are crucial. For industrial uses, purity can affect the performance and durability of the final product. Look for mica powder that is labeled as cosmetic grade or industrial grade, depending on your needs. Ensure that the product is free from harmful substances and meets relevant safety standards.
OpacityOpacity indicates how much light the mica powder can block or reflect. This is important for achieving the desired visual effect. High-opacity mica powder provides a solid, opaque finish, which is great for bold, vibrant colors. Low-opacity mica powder offers a more translucent effect, suitable for subtle, shimmering highlights. Consider the level of coverage you need for your project and choose the opacity accordingly. For example, in cosmetics, you might want a high-opacity powder for eyeshadows and a low-opacity powder for highlighters.
CompatibilityCompatibility refers to how well the mica powder blends with other materials. This is crucial for ensuring a smooth, even application. In cosmetics, the powder should mix well with other ingredients like oils and waxes. In arts and crafts, it should blend seamlessly with mediums like resin, paint, or glue. Check the product description or reviews to ensure that the mica powder is compatible with the materials you plan to use. This will help you achieve a consistent and professional finish in your projects.
